As of most recent estimates, the cost of a BESS by MW is between $200,000 and $420,000, varying by location, system size, and market conditions. This translates to around $150 - $420 per kWh, though in some markets, prices have dropped as low as $120 - $140 per kWh.

The optimal configuration identified in this study consists of a 200 kW photovoltaic system and 450 kWh of battery storage, achieving an LCOE of 230 USD/MWh and covering 97. 4% of the community's annual energy demand.

Battery energy storage systems require robust structural housings and enclosures to maintain mechanical integrity. These designs incorporate reinforced frames, protective casings, and mounting structures that can withstand mechanical stress, vibration, and environmental factors.
